Top Road Trip Destinations Around Ambato

Ambato’s strategic location in the central highlands makes it a dream destination for road-trippers. Once you have the keys to your rental, a world of diverse microclimates and attractions is just a drive away. Here are some of the most captivating destinations you can easily reach:
  • Baños de Agua Santa: Located just a short, highly scenic drive from Ambato, this lush town is the undisputed adventure capital of Ecuador. Known as the gateway to the Amazon, Baños offers spectacular waterfalls, including the famous Pailón del Diablo. With your rental car, you can effortlessly drive the "Route of the Waterfalls," stopping to zipline, hike, or soak in the natural thermal hot springs at your leisure.
  • Chimborazo Volcano: For a truly awe-inspiring day trip, steer your vehicle toward the majestic Mount Chimborazo, the highest peak in Ecuador. The drive itself is spectacular, taking you through high-altitude moorlands where you can spot wild vicuñas grazing near the roadside. Having a car allows you to acclimatize at your own pace as you ascend the mountain roads.
  • Quisapincha and Salasaca: If you are interested in local craftsmanship, take a short drive to Quisapincha, a village renowned for its high-quality, affordable leather goods. Alternatively, visit the indigenous community of Salasaca to explore their vibrant markets filled with intricate tapestries and traditional textiles. A spacious trunk is incredibly handy for safely transporting your newly purchased treasures!

Practical Tips for Driving in the Ecuadorian Highlands

Driving in the Andes is a breathtaking and rewarding experience, but it does require some basic preparation and awareness, especially for first-time visitors to Ecuador.

Navigating Mountain Roads

The main highways connecting Ambato to other major cities are generally well-paved and maintained. However, the topography means you will encounter winding mountain roads with steep inclines and declines. It is highly recommended to drive defensively, keep a safe distance from larger trucks, and use lower gears when descending to avoid wearing out your brakes.
"The beauty of the Ecuadorian Andes is best experienced from behind the wheel, where every turn reveals a new, spectacular valley or cloud-covered peak. Just remember: the journey is the destination, so take it slow and enjoy the view!"

Weather Considerations

The weather in the highlands can change rapidly. A sunny morning can quickly transition into a foggy or rainy afternoon. Always ensure your headlights are on during low-visibility conditions, and reduce your speed significantly when roads are wet. When you pick up your vehicle, take a moment to familiarize yourself with the windshield wipers and defrosters.

Choosing the Right Vehicle for Your Journey

When booking your vehicle, consider the nature of your trip. If you plan to stick mainly to the city of Ambato and the well-paved highways leading to major towns, an economy or compact car is an excellent, fuel-efficient choice that makes city parking a breeze. However, if your itinerary includes venturing into national parks, visiting remote haciendas, or navigating the steeper, unpaved roads near the volcanoes, upgrading to an SUV provides the extra clearance, power, and comfort your group will appreciate. What are the vehicle speed limits in Ecuador ?

In Ecuador, standard speed limits by country dictate 50km/h in urban areas, 60-100km/h on single-carriageway roads, and 60-100km/h on dual carriageways and motorways. Note that these can vary for heavy goods vehicles (HGV) and other vehicle types. When renting a car, it's crucial to adhere to these limits for safety.

What documents do I need to pick up my Thrifty car rental in Ecuador?

To hit the road on your South American vacation, you will generally need a valid driver's license from your home country, your physical passport, and a major credit card in the main driver's name for the security deposit. While an International Driving Permit (IDP) isn't always strictly mandatory for short tourist stays, it is highly recommended to carry one just in case you are stopped by local traffic police.

Are there toll roads near Ambato, and how do I pay for them?

Yes, as you cruise along the Pan-American Highway and other major routes in Ecuador, you will encounter toll booths. They are quite affordable, but they generally require payment in cash (US Dollars, which is the official currency of Ecuador). It’s a smart travel hack to keep a stash of small bills and coins in your glovebox so you and your travel buddies can breeze through the tolls without a hitch.

What should I know about buying gas in Ecuador?

Fueling up in Ecuador is famously budget-friendly, making road trips incredibly appealing! Gas stations are plentiful in and around Ambato, but they can become sparse in highly remote mountainous areas. It is always a good rule of thumb to keep your tank at least half full. Attendants will typically pump the gas for you, and while some modern stations accept credit cards, having cash on hand is the most reliable way to pay.
